shadrach74 05-29-2014 05:52 PM

A5 is the OEM German made material. Twillfast is a lower cost but still high quality alternative.

This top has a heated glass rear window, what if you don't have the heated mirrors? I wonder if you can get this top with a plain glass window.

fatmike 06-01-2014 12:16 PM

All boxsters a have a plug behind the drivers left ear to plug in a rear window defroster.

If you don't want to use it, don't plug it in.
